Village of Gurnee Planning and Zoning Board Will Meet September 16

City

Village of Gurnee Planning and Zoning Board will meet on Wednesday, Sept. 16.

Here is the agenda provided by the board:

1. Call to Order and Roll Call

2. Pledge of Allegiance

3. Approval of the September 2, 2020 PZB Meeting Minutes

4. PUBLIC HEARING: Grafo Tattoos (4606 Old Grand Ave)

Karla Reyes is seeking a Special Use Permit to allow the establishment and operation of a Body Modification Establishment (Tattoo Shop) located at 4606 Old Grand Ave. The subject property is zoned C-2, Community Commercial District.

5. Next Meeting Date: October 7, 2020

6. Public Comment

7. Adjournment
